diff --git a/Python/etc/postfix/ldap-search.cf b/Python/etc/postfix/ldap-search.cf index 74b27c7..cc25eea 100644 --- a/Python/etc/postfix/ldap-search.cf +++ b/Python/etc/postfix/ldap-search.cf @@ -2,6 +2,6 @@ header("Recherche des alias dans la base ldap.") -query="(&(|(canonicalAlias=%u@crans.org)(mail=%u@crans.org)(mailAlias=%u))(uid=*))" +query="(&(|(canonicalAlias=%u@crans.org)(mail=%u@crans.org)(mailAlias=%u@crans.org))(uid=*))" result="uid" dump("template/postfix/ldap") diff --git a/etc/python/template/postfix/ldap.py b/etc/python/template/postfix/ldap.py index 3c35fa7..a54d888 100644 --- a/etc/python/template/postfix/ldap.py +++ b/etc/python/template/postfix/ldap.py @@ -17,8 +17,9 @@ keysep = " = " %bind_dn = secrets.ldap_postfix_auth_dn %bind_pw = secrets.ldap_postfix_password -@# Requete faite a la base, %s est remplace -@# par l'alias recherche +@# Requete faite a la base, %u est remplace +@# par l'utilisateur recherché (e.g. si +@# on demande user@crans.org, %u vaut user) %query_filter = query @# Le champ qui nous interresse en particulier